K’arabner
K’arabner is a church in Shirak Province, Armenia and has an elevation of 1,764 metres. K’arabner is situated nearby to the village Hovit, as well as near Basen.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Hovit and Basen.
Basen
Village
Basen is a village in the Akhuryan Municipality of the Shirak Province of Armenia. The Statistical Committee of Armenia reported its population was 1,913 in 2010, up from 1,744 at the 2001 census.
